WebChrysanthemums typically bloom for 4 to 8 weeks, from early September to frost. A combination of day length and temperature determines flowering. Most mum cultivars begin to develop flower buds when days are less than 12 hours long. They usually flower in a period of 6-8 weeks after flower development begins. WebFlower budding and blooming are triggered by the gradual shortening of days after the summer equinox, but specific varieties may bloom in the early, middle or late fall season.

WebMums generally grow to a width and height of 3 feet tall if they are pinched regularly during the growing season. Bloom time is determined by day length (12 hours or less!), and buds start forming then. Mums spread quickly if properly planted and spaced.
